Confidence rising as Sooryavanshi reflects on historic knock
Indian cricket opener Vaibhav Sooryavanshi reflects on his record-breaking half-century against Zimbabwe, becoming the youngest player to achieve the feat in international T20 cricket. He credits his family and coaches for his success and expresses confidence in his current form.
India opener Vaibhav Sooryavanshi said his confidence continues to grow after becoming the [youngest player to score a half-century](https://www.icc-cricket.com/news/sooryavanshi-scripts-history-in-first-t20i-against-zimbabwe) in international cricket, following a breathtaking 18-ball fifty against Zimbabwe in the [series opener](https://www.icc-cricket.com/matches/270411/zimbabwe-vs-india) in Harare.
